Output e766aa01e0fa2dcfc8727d2868952be5fcb0629b4902971a5c68ffa2a265f683:0

value
524460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0cd7c5f25e55fe74537f0840d2919ce5d6637d OP_EQUAL
address
3MqpeGy8dti9rB2ndvcyP8cLy1uM5XvwbL
transaction
e766aa01e0fa2dcfc8727d2868952be5fcb0629b4902971a5c68ffa2a265f683
spent
true